Have a look and see hun, 'cos it could be something called blephritis, (lids red and looks a bit like eczema), if so this could be causing the conjunctivitis, if so a basic lid care may help. This involves cleaning top and bottom kids with cotton bud and baby shampoo.

It may also be worthwhile gently massaging the side of nose just under the corner of his eye 'cos if his tear duct is slightly blocked then this again will cause recurrent conjunctivitis.

If it is happening regularly it could just be one of those things, but if it were me I would be asking for referral to eye specialist (ophthalmologist).

If GP is just chucking antibiotics at it and not looking at the eyes in detail, it maybe worth seeing if your local optician is prepared to have a look. It maybe easier said than done 'cos he is so little, but maybe worth a try.
